Dispersion formula
$$n^2=3.10868845-0.0135809895λ^{2}+0.027901619λ^{-2}+0.000460094924λ^{-4}+3.20811469\text{×}10^{-05}λ^{-6}-2.81458925\text{×}10^{-07}λ^{-8}$$Conditions & Spec sheet
n_absolute: false wavelength_vacuum: false temperature: 20.0 °C thermal_dispersion: - type: "Schott formula" coefficients: 7.56e-06 1.95e-08 -5.14e-11 6.79e-07 7.1e-10 0.233 nd: 1.785901 Vd: 44.206711 glass_code: 786442 density: 4.39 g/cm3 thermal_expansion: - temperature_range: -30 70 °C coefficient: 5.9e-06 K-1 - temperature_range: 20 300 °C coefficient: 7.2e-06 K-1 dPgF: -0.0082 climatic_resistance: 1.0
